## Configuration

Gridgeon's spreadsheet exporter streams rows instead of buffering the whole workbook, so memory stays flat even on huge exports. Tune `GRIDGEON_CHUNK_ROWS` if reviewers see spikes in the profiler. Exports land in the Vaultbin bucket, so set the bucket credential as the next line in `.env.export`.

secret setting of tajof-bahif: COURIER_KEY3=65d

# InkLedger Environments

InkLedger, our PDF invoice renderer, runs in three environments: dev, staging, and production. Each environment has its own font cache, template bucket, and render queue. New team members should verify staging parity before promoting any template change. Please read each setting carefully before editing anything. The staging environment currently uses the following configuration values.

deployment values, yadup-tajof:
oliath:
  log_level: debug
  metrics_host: metrics.oliath.zemvarlabs.internal
  pool_size: 4

Subject: Door sensor recall — contractor access update

Hello all — the motion sensors on the west entrance of Marrowgate Hall are being recalled by the supplier, so that door is manual-only until replacements arrive next week. Please use the courtyard entrance instead when attending site. To get through the courtyard gate, enter the temporary contractor code below.

turnstile pass: bdg-YEOZLM-79341408

Summary: Legacy Hallowmere contracts move to current rate card effective next renewal cycle. Average increase 9%. Affected base: roughly 600 accounts, mostly pre-merger Quillon customers. Notices drafted; legal cleared the grandfathering language. Retention desk staffed through Q1. Expected churn 3–5%, margin gain offsets at twice that. Escalations route to Commercial Ops, not sales. Dashboards update weekly. Read the retention playbook before your first account call. One confidential point follows for your eyes.

management briefing: The board signed off on a budget of $44.2 million for Project Fenwyn. The renewal with Holdorox Group closes at $41.6 million a year, 23 percent above the last contract.